Simplify Media and Plex Media Server Conflicting?

This weekend I spent a large chunk of time setting up Plex Media Center for OS X on my shiny new Mac Mini.  When I left for work this morning, after two weeks off, I expected to get to the office and fire up iTunes to listen to my music from home using Simplify Media like normal.

Everything was working fine, if a bit slower than I expected, for the first hour or so, then unexpectedly Simplify Media simply quit working.  Restarting the application didn’t help.  Restarting iTunes didn’t help.  Restarting the computer didn’t help.  No matter what I did Simplify Media decided to be stuck in the initializing mode.

After toying with somethings on my iMac at home after work, I realized what was different in the setup than before Christmas break.  The difference was that I am now running the Plex Media Server (PMS) component of Plex on the iMac to server the iTunes library up to the media center Mac Mini in the living room.  After stopping PMS and restarting Simplify Media everything worked fine.  With Simplify Media stopped and PMS restarted Plex was working fine.

After looking into the preferences of Simplify Media, I noticed the ability to turn off Simplify Media for the local network.  After checking that box and restarting both PMS and Simplify Media everything is green again in the Simplify Media land.

I am not quite sure why they are conflicting.  A comment in a post on elan’s Plex blog clued me into checking the Plex UPnP code to make sure it was disabled.  I looked into that and I definitely have it disabled.

Update (2010-1-6) – According to the Simplify Media blog page, they are having network problems in their data center.
